After the Ministry of Health and Family Welfare announced the postponement of the National Eligibility cum Entrance Test Postgraduate (NEET PG) Examination, which was initially scheduled for Sunday, students have expressed their sorrow, criticising the Centre’s decision. The examination scheduled to be held on June 23 will now be rescheduled, with a new date to be announced soon. A statement released by the ministry said that the decision to postpone the examination was taken in view of the recent incidents of allegations regarding the integrity of certain competitive examinations. A “significant” number of flights at the UK’s third-busiest airport were being delayed or cancelled Sunday after a major power cut, the airport operator said. The Manchester Airports Group, which also operates London Stansted and the East Midlands airports, said Manchester Airport had been “affected by a major power cut in the area earlier this morning”. Britain’s Prince William posed for a photo with US music star Taylor Swift and two of his children, Charlotte and George, at the first night of Swift’s Eras tour in London on Friday. A photo posted on Kensington Palace’s X social media feed with the caption “Thank you @taylorswift13 for a great evening!” showed William smiling as Swift took a selfie with him and the children. The death toll has climbed to 56 from consumption of tainted liquor in India’s southern state of Tamil Nadu, according to district administration’s report released on Sunday, June 23. As per the information shared by the District Collectorate, Kallakurichi, there were a total of 216 patients admitted to four hospitals in Tamil Nadu after consuming illicit liquor.
